What problem does it solve?

This Skill provides comprehensive security hardening and risk-tolerance configuration for Alisio deployments, helping users ensure their system is secure and up-to-date.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Security Audits: Performs security audits to identify vulnerabilities and misconfigurations.
  • Host Hardening: Applies security hardening settings and recommendations.
  • Version Checking: Ensures the Alisio version is up-to-date.
  • Risk Tolerance Configuration: Aligns the system with user-defined risk tolerance levels.
  • Automated Checks: Runs scheduled checks for ongoing monitoring and security updates.
  • Use Case: Use this Skill when you need to conduct a security audit, configure risk tolerance, or harden the host running Alisio.
